Labot: msdtc radās kļūda (hr = 0x80000171)

Satura rādītājs:

Video: 8 Install MSDTC 2024

Video: 8 Install MSDTC 2024
Anonim

Vai MSDTC datorā radās kļūda? Neuztraucieties, mums ir pieejami pareizie labojumi. Daži Windows lietotāji ziņoja par kļūdu iegūšanu, iespējot WCF-Custom saņemšanas vietu. Kļūda parasti tiek parādīta šādā formātā: MSDTC, mēģinot izveidot drošu savienojumu ar sistēmu, radās kļūda (HR = 0x80000171).

Microsoft izplatītais darījumu koordinators (MSDTC) ļauj kontrolēt darījumu koordināciju starp resursu pārvaldniekiem un lietojumprogrammām. Turklāt, kaut arī MSDTC paļaujas uz pamatā esošo komponentu tīkla topoloģiju, darījums var aptvert vairākus DTC visā jūsu tīklā.

Tomēr tīkla DTC piekļuvei jābūt iespējotai visos MS DTC gadījumos, kas piedalās darījumā; tas ļauj darījumus koordinēt visā tīklā.

Piemēram, ja attālais dators mēģina atjaunināt SQL datu bāzi, izmantojot MS DTC darījumu, kamēr tīkla DTC ir atspējots, darījumi neizdosies; tāpēc MSDTC radās kļūdas uzvedne. Windows pārskata komanda ir apkopojusi šai kļūdas problēmai piemērojamo risinājumu.

Kā novērst brīdinājumu “MSDTC radās kļūda”

  1. Iespējot tīkla DTC piekļuvi
  2. Iespējojiet ugunsmūra izņēmumu MS DTC
  3. Izslēdziet MSDTC antivīrusu iestatījumos
  4. Iespējot PPTP kārtulu

1. risinājums: iespējojiet tīkla DTC piekļuvi

Viens no ātrās kļūdas novēršanas veidiem ir tīkla DTC piekļuves iespējošana MS DTC darījumiem. To var izdarīt komponentu pakalpojumos. Lai iespējotu tīkla DTC piekļuvi, rīkojieties šādi:

  • Iet uz Start, ierakstiet “dcomcnfg” bez pēdiņām un pēc tam nospiediet taustiņu Enter.

  • Izvērsiet konsoles koku, lai atrastu Local DTC (parasti atrodas komponentu pakalpojumu cilnē)
  • Izvēlnē Darbība noklikšķiniet uz Rekvizīti.
  • Noklikšķiniet uz cilnes Drošība un veiciet šādas izmaiņas:
  • Drošības iestatījumos atzīmējiet izvēles rūtiņu Network DTC Access.
  • Transakciju pārvaldnieka komunikācijā atzīmējiet izvēles rūtiņas Atļaut ienākošos un Atļaut izejošos.
  • Noklikšķiniet uz Labi.
  • Pēc tam atsākiet dalītā darījuma koordinatora (MSDTC) pakalpojumu.

Tomēr, ja pēc šī labojuma izmēģināšanas joprojām rodas kļūda, varat ķerties pie nākamā risinājuma.

  • LASĪT ARĪ Labot: “Savienojums neizdevās ar kļūdu 800”

2. risinājums: iespējojiet ugunsmūra izņēmumu MSDTC

Dažreiz MSDTC radās kļūdas uzvedne, ko izraisa Windows ugunsmūris. Windows ugunsmūris neļauj MSDTC darboties jūsu datorā; tas ir saistīts ar tā aizsardzības pasākumiem pret ārēju kontroli.

Tomēr jūs varat apiet šo “sienu”, iespējot MSDTC ugunsmūra izņēmumu. To var izdarīt šādi:

  • Atveriet Sākt> ierakstiet “Windows ugunsmūris” un atlasiet “atļaut lietotni caur Windows ugunsmūri”.

  • Noklikšķiniet uz opcijas Mainīt iestatījumus

  • Tagad noklikšķiniet uz “Atļaut citu programmu”
  • Cilnē Izņēmumi atzīmējiet izvēles rūtiņu “Izplatītā darījuma koordinators”.
  • Noklikšķiniet uz Labi.

Tikmēr, ja pēc šī labojuma izmēģināšanas joprojām rodas kļūda, varat ķerties pie nākamā risinājuma.

3. risinājums: izslēdziet MSDTC antivīrusu iestatījumos

Arī hiperaktīvas pretvīrusu programmas var bloķēt MSDTC operētājsistēmā Windows 10; tādējādi rezultātā MSDTC radās kļūdas uzvedne. Vislabākais risinājums būtu izslēgt DTC no antivīrusu aizsardzības iestatījumiem.

Tālāk ir norādīts, kā to izdarīt sistēmā Windows Defender.

  • Palaidiet Windows Defender drošības centru
  • Tagad dodieties uz vīrusu un draudu aizsardzības iestatījumiem

  • Atlasiet Izslēgumi
  • Noklikšķiniet uz opcijas Pievienot vai noņemt izslēgšanu
  • Tagad atlasiet “Pievienot izslēgšanu” un pievienojiet DTC.
  • Restartējiet datoru

-

Labot: msdtc radās kļūda (hr = 0x80000171)